Necessities Traceability Why And Tips On How To Do It? Business Analysis

These ideas are represented in the metamodel by the lessons TraceableElement and TraceLink. Cleland-Huang (2006) suggest an event-based method to traceability upkeep using observation to detect modifications in the necessities fashions. Potential adjustments in the hint hyperlinks are then checked Unfortunately, this work provides no graphical illustration of the strategy.

horizontal traceability

However, this proposal focuses exclusively on change impression analysis, ignoring other traceability-related practices. Modern Requirements4DevOps consists of the power to generate test hub data reporting and hint evaluation. Users can generate Smart Reports and Horizontal Traceability Matrix on Test Plans, Test Suite, Test Cases, Test Runs, Test Case Run, and Test Case Step Run details. Since a lot of the data in Test Hub is not based mostly on work gadgets and hyperlinks, Modern Requirements launched the idea of virtual work items and hyperlinks to abstract the information into work items and hyperlinks on which reviews can be generated. This is a quickly evolving set of features with new knowledge being uncovered from Azure DevOps as virtual Work Items and Links in order that users can generate Smart Reports & Traceability Reports.


Rempel & Mäder (2016) also give consideration to traceability difficulties, offering an assessment mannequin and a complete classification of attainable traceability issues and assessment criteria for systematically detecting those issues. The choices Capture consumer actions, Record Screen, and Record display with audio are supported within the Test Result virtual work merchandise. Once a user adds these attachments from ADO, they will be seen in the Smart Report/Trace Analysis section of the Test Result work item beneath the “Result attachment” property. These Virtual work objects are linked with present work items using Virtual Link. Most typically, the instruments differ of their scope, ability, effectiveness, flexibility, and extra.

However, it differs in its specific metamodeling of the traceability mechanism and the change management elements. These are represented by the metaclasses TraceRules, Change, Warning and Error (see Fig. 3). The survey by Winkler & Pilgrim (2010) focuses on traceability within the areas of both MDE and necessities engineering. The authors mention the gap between trade and the options proposed by academic researchers, and spotlight the necessity to support traceability as a half of development processes. However, traceability implementation in industrial tasks is restricted for concern of the overheads it may contain.

horizontal traceability

Traceability is outlined by Drivalos-Matragkas et al. (2010) as the power to chronologically interrelate uniquely identifiable entities in a method that matters. This very common definition stating the usefulness such interrelationships ought to have was later tailored by Lago, Muccini & van Vliet (2009) with reference to the lifetime of software artifacts. CMMI (Team, 2010) defines bidirectional traceability as “an affiliation among two or extra logical entities that’s discernable in either direction”. This definition emphasizes the potential of traces within the necessities engineering area, the place traceability had its origin. In the primary section, prototypes are outlined and, from these prototypes use circumstances could be generated.

XEM THÊM   Useful Safety & Safety Crucial Systems An Summary

Decision Trend Of Just-in-time Requirements In Open Supply Software Development

This reduces the testing effort, improves resource utilization, velocity, and quality of the checks. Item traceability supplies particulars of manufacturing history and high quality results indexed by keys such as product ID or manufacturing node, presenting details about manufacturing and high quality at the stage of individual items. It is in a position to monitor this information in real time and detect anomalies in the manufacturing process. During analysis, such a requirement shall be modelled as a category during which to store the patient’s data (identified in Fig. 1 as CL-01).

This strategy may also be helpful for data fusion in business insofar that it facilitates information traceability. Traceability administration contains the creation and maintenance of tracing fashions. Maintenance refers to adjustments in the models of the completely different software program development phases. A (semi)formal specification of this traceability administration strategy was obtained using metamodeling as the description method. Kassab, Ormandjieva & Daneva (2009) think about the tracing not solely of functional necessities (FR) but also of non-functional necessities (NFR). Their metamodel contains metaclasses for both forms of necessities and their associations, but metaclasses for change administration are lacking.

horizontal traceability

From the 390 UIStep(s) present in those use cases, 169 take a look at circumstances were generated using the NDT device suite’s Driver plug-in. The proposed approach generated 1,178 TraceLink(s) from TestUISteps to UISteps. In addition to traces between use cases and check instances, traceability is also essential for other artefacts like storage requirements, courses, and so on. The number of TraceLink(s) routinely generated within the iMedea project is at present shut to a minimal of one million. The importance of getting a software capable of managing traceability should due to this fact be clear. TraceLink and TraceRule are characterized by an ID and the definition of an algorithm.

Of these, bettering high quality administration and assurance comes with a selection of requirements that derive from the heightened concern for security, safety, and high quality among clients. This is occurring towards a background during which work goes into bettering quality accountability, interesting to security as a means of enhancing model image, and gaining certification beneath strict international requirements that assist expand gross sales. By internet hosting one set of requirements on the row, and another set on the column, teams can easily perceive the relationships these units of requirements presently have. This kind of Matrix can be used to show you your requirements hierarchy and the way higher-level work items, like Epics, decompose down into lower-level necessities, like Test Cases and Bugs. The Intersection Requirements Traceability Matrix permits you to identify and handle the relationships between the necessities in your project.

XEM THÊM   Insourcing Vs Outsourcing: Definitions, Benefits, Variations

Requirements Classification – From Theory To Follow

As NDT is being utilized in a quantity of corporations, we’re assured of their experience and collaboration. IMedea (G7 Innovation, 2021) was briefly described within the Materials and Methods section of this paper. For numerical details about the impact of the proposed approach, it would be useful to take a look at traceability in this project, by which seventy eight use cases were outlined.

These guidelines have now been particularly established and hardcoded within the tool. 4 which, to assist readability, reveals solely a representative excerpt of fashions comparable horizontal traceability to the Software Definition phase and a limited number of relationships. Figure 4 contains Functional Requirements, Mockups, Functional Testing and IFM fashions.

In this example, relationships between UIStep(s) and TestUIStep(s) have been chosen. The methodology outlined in Section A is absolutely built-in into the NDT suite, a set of tools that helps development groups in the application of MDE technology and traceability. The tool and the example described above in Section C have been used to validate the proposed strategy. In this part, the proposed traceability management methodology is validated utilizing Navigation Development Techniques (NDT). [newline]The work presented by Gotel & Finkelstein (1994) is a cornerstone paper in necessities traceability analysis.

The first time a patient attends a clinic, a set of standardized knowledge comparable to that patient’s clinical history is collected. Figure 7 exhibits an activity diagram illustrating a simplified version of this use case. It represents the principle circulate (depicted with a thick line) and another move (the skinny line). Whenever a new affected person is registered, a gynecologist (iMedea user) will perform the anamnesis as a primary step in amassing a great amount of knowledge from the patient. Models of each part are linked to different models of the identical section and to fashions of different phases—these are the horizontal and vertical traces mentioned earlier.

  • Model-Driven Engineering strategies are mainly used for the automated era of code within the software program development process (Hutchinson et al., 2011).
  • At this point, it would be helpful for instance the significance of traceability with an instance application from the iMedea project, a software program answer for scientific historical past management in human copy environments.
  • 11 reveals the hint elements when the “Creation Anamnesis” activity is selected.
  • The associated components within the context model are the so-called “traceable” elements within the metamodel.
  • If necessities aren’t traced, a easy change like this will indicate the troublesome task of analyzing which artifacts of the system are involved.
XEM THÊM   Open Devops Experiences With Jira

While some organizations choose one comprehensive solution, others decide to use a combination of different tools. Figure 2 — Overview of How Monitoring Function WorksMonitoring and delay occasions are specified and the time it takes for data to arrive is taken into consideration ensuring reliable notification when monitoring limits are exceeded. You can select to construct Matrices by choosing work items from a selected iteration or space path, or you should use Queries to collect precisely what info you want brought in.

Tracing Necessities And Different Artifacts

The process offered in the earlier section might be applied to combine our strategy within the NDT tool suite. The method could presumably be built-in in the identical way in different software program development tools, particularly in internet software improvement tools. This part also illustrates its utility in one of the real initiatives that have been developed using the approach. Boronat, Carsí & Ramos (2005) had as their objective to offer generic traceability support to resolve specific issues such as change propagation. Their metamodel provides a metaclass manipulation rule for every trace hyperlink, however change management is not included at metamodel degree.

Bring Stakeholders and team members together by allowing them to collaborate within the similar house. Invite Stakeholders and team members alike to request and facilitate change. Laura Garcia-Borgoñon conceived and designed the experiments, performed the experiments, analyzed the data, performed the computation work, ready figures and/or tables, authored or reviewed drafts of the paper, and permitted the final draft.

Đánh giá bài viết
[Total: 0 Average: 0]

Viết một bình luận

saxy vidoa indian women x videos
ينيك زميلته مايا خليفة سيكس
ladki ki boor xxxbf
tamilfat kannada sexy videos com
bf movie loading
xxx gujrati sex boobs x
hindi xxx porn bhaiya sexy
brawing go takumi na muchi
movies2k bhojpuri x com
indian gf porn wowgirl
tamil home sex marvadisax
صور بورنو متحركه ليلة الدخله سكس
شواطي العراه طيز حماتي
مواقع سكس هندي افلام فض غشاء البكارة